So im in the process of rebuilding my motor after an HCL swap.

My question is in regards to the oil pan and timing cover as to what gaskets I should replace first, keeping in mind that I am using the one piece oil pan gasket,. or does it not matter which one I do first ? Also should I prime the new oil pump ?

I would put the timing cover on first but I think it makes no difference. And yes you need to prime the new pump. In the 'old days' mechanics coated the gears in vaseline but you probably could just soak the pump in oil. Rotating the gears with the shaft to get the oil coated inside.

One piece oil pan gasket must go on last to properly fit into the lower timing cover groove.
